About the Company
Our client is an established engineering and manufacturing business delivering bespoke products and services to customers across a range of industries.
With design, engineering, fabrication and manufacturing capabilities under one roof, the business is continuing to grow and is looking for an experienced Operations Manager to join its senior team.
About the Role
You'll take responsibility for the day-to-day running and continued improvement of the manufacturing operation, working closely with senior management and department heads to ensure work is delivered safely, efficiently, on time and to a high standard.
Key responsibilities include:
Leading day-to-day manufacturing and operational activities
Managing production planning, capacity and resource utilisation
Monitoring KPIs and driving continuous improvement
Improving efficiency and resolving production issues
Working closely with QHSE to maintain quality and safety standards
Managing operational budgets and identifying cost-saving opportunities
Leading, motivating and developing production and workshop teams
Supporting operational strategy and future business growthAbout You
We're looking for an experienced Operations Manager, Production Manager, Manufacturing Manager or similar, although an experienced Supervisor ready for the next step will also be considered.
You'll ideally have:
Manufacturing or engineering experience
Proven experience managing teams
Strong production planning and problem-solving skills
Experience improving operational performance
Commercial and budget awareness
Strong leadership and communication skillsDesirable: NEBOSH/IOSH, Lean Six Sigma, engineering/manufacturing qualifications and knowledge of ISO standards.
